How much do auto finance director j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for auto finance director in the United States is $129,353.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$100,500.00 and $153,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Auto Finance Director?

An Auto Finance Director is a management professional in the automotive industry responsible for overseeing the financing and insurance (F&I) departments at car dealerships. Their duties include developing loan and lease programs, ensuring compliance with regulations, training staff, and maximizing dealership profitability through financial product sales. They work closely with lenders and customers to secure financing options and often manage a team of finance managers or officers. Their role is vital in helping customers navigate loan terms, interest rates, and additional financial products like warranties or insurance.

What is the difference between Auto Finance Director vs Auto Loan Manager?

AspectAuto Finance DirectorAuto Loan Manager
ResponsibilitiesOversees entire auto finance operations, develops strategies, manages teams, and liaises with lenders.Manages daily auto loan processing, approves loans, and ensures compliance with policies.
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in finance or related field; experience in auto finance; strong leadership skills.Bachelor's degree preferred; experience in loan processing and customer service; knowledge of lending regulations.
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, strategic planning, and team management.Office or dealership environment, handling loan applications and customer interactions.

The Auto Finance Director focuses on strategic oversight and managing the overall auto finance operations, while the Auto Loan Manager handles daily loan processing and customer approvals. Both roles require finance knowledge, but the director's role is broader and more strategic.

What are some common challenges an Auto Finance Director faces when managing dealership financing operations?

Auto Finance Directors often navigate challenges such as staying compliant with lending regulations, maintaining strong relationships with lenders, and optimizing approval rates for customers with diverse credit profiles. They must also balance achieving dealership sales targets with ensuring the finance portfolio remains profitable and low-risk. Additionally, adapting to changing market conditions and integrating new financial technologies can require continuous learning and flexible leadership within the finance team.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Auto Finance Director,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Auto Finance Director, you need in-depth knowledge of automotive finance, strong analytical skills, and a background in finance or business, often supported by a b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with dealership management systems (DMS), credit evaluation tools, and regulatory compliance software is typical, along with certifications like AFIP (Association of Finance & Insurance Professionals) being beneficial. Outstanding leadership, negotiation, and customer service skills help in managing teams and building strong lender relationships. These skills and qualities are crucial for maximizing dealership profitability, ensuring regulatory adherence, and maintaining high customer satisfaction.

Structured Finance - Director, Asset-Backed Securities (Auto ABS)
Location: Toronto
Fitch Ratings is adding a highly motivated credit professional to the Asset-Backed Securities (ABS) team as a Director. This position will focus on Auto ABS, including prime and subprime auto loans, auto leases, dealer floor plan, auto fleet, and rental car securitizations - spanning the largest captive finance companies and bank lenders to specialty and emerging platforms. The candidate will need to be flexible to work within this broad auto finance space with motivation to cross-learn other ABS sectors.
Successful candidates should demonstrate previous experience in auto lending, vehicle finance, or ABS and an ability to lead new transaction analysis and independently formulate credit views. Strong communication skills are essential to this leadership role with broad internal and external opportunities within this sector.
